Does Missouri Have Enhanced Driver’s License

Missouri residents may be wondering if they have the option to obtain an enhanced driver’s license (EDL) in their state. An EDL is a special type of driver’s license that allows for easier travel between the United States, Canada, Mexico, and some Caribbean countries. This type of license is particularly useful for those who frequently travel to these countries and do not want to carry a passport with them at all times.

As of now, Missouri does not offer an enhanced driver’s license option to its residents. However, there are other ways to obtain an EDL if you live in Missouri. Another option for Missouri residents who want an EDL is to apply for a passport card. A passport card is a smaller, more convenient version of a passport that can be used for land and sea travel between the United States, Canada, Mexico, the Caribbean, and Bermuda. While a passport card is not a driver’s license, it serves a similar purpose as an EDL and can be used in place of one when traveling to the countries mentioned above.

In order to obtain a passport card, applicants must fill out Form DS-11 and submit it in person at a passport acceptance facility. They will also need to provide proof of U.S. citizenship, proof of identity, a recent passport photo, and payment for the application fee. Once approved, a passport card is valid for 10 years for adults and 5 years for minors.
